Jak převést MPP do PDF pomocí Java

Tento krátký tutoriál obsahuje informace o tom, jak převést MPP na PDF pomocí Javy. Obsahuje podrobnosti o konfiguraci, posloupnost kroků, které je třeba provést při napsání tohoto programu, a ukázkový spustitelný kód k předvedení této operace. Můžete převést Microsoft Project do PDF pomocí Java pouze pomocí několika volání API.

Kroky pro převod MPP do PDF pomocí Java

  1. Nakonfigurujte prostředí pro použití Aspose.Tasks for Java v aplikaci z úložiště Maven
  2. Načtěte soubor šablony MS Project do objektu Project
  3. Vytvořte instanci objektu třídy PdfSaveOptions
  4. Nastavte vlastnost velikosti stránky v objektu PDFSaveOptions
  5. Převeďte soubor MPP na PDF pomocí možností uložení

Tyto jednoduché kroky pokrývají celý proces převodu MS Project do PDF pomocí Java s podrobnostmi o konfiguraci, postupným procesem a spustitelným ukázkovým kódem s popisem. Třída Project se používá pro načtení souboru šablony MPP, třída PDFSaveOptions se používá pro nastavení charakteristik výstupního souboru PDF a metoda Project.save() se používá pro převod souboru spolu s objektem třídy PDFSaveOptions. Všimněte si, že objekt třídy PDFSaveOptions není povinný a lze jej vynechat pomocí výchozího nastavení pro výstupní soubor PDF.

Kód pro export MS Project do PDF pomocí Java

import com.aspose.tasks.License;
import com.aspose.tasks.PageSize;
import com.aspose.tasks.PdfSaveOptions;
import com.aspose.tasks.Project;
public class AsposeTest {
public static void main(String[] args) throws Exception {//Main function to Convert MPP to PDF using Java
// Load license
License tasksLicense = new License();
tasksLicense.setLicense("Aspose.Total.lic");
// Load the MPP file
Project project = new Project("Sample.mpp");
// Instantiate the PdfSaveOptions object
PdfSaveOptions pdfSaveOptions = new PdfSaveOptions();
// Set page size
pdfSaveOptions.setPageSize(PageSize.A0);
// Export MPP to PDF
project.save("output.pdf", pdfSaveOptions);
System.out.println("Done");
}
}

Tento kód pro uložení MPP jako PDF pomocí Java používá konstruktor třídy Project s názvem souboru šablony jako jediným argumentem, můžete však použít i jiné konstruktory, jako je ten s DBSettings, který podporuje čtení souboru projektu z databáze, nebo čtení souboru projektový soubor z paměťového toku spolu s možnostmi načtení, jako je nastavení hesla, pokud je vstupní soubor chráněn heslem a podobně. Stornovací token lze také nastavit tak, aby přerušil operaci načítání v případě chyby nebo zbytečného zpoždění.

Naučili jsme se proces změny MPP na PDF zde. Pokud se chcete naučit proces převodu MPP na XPS, přečtěte si článek na jak převést soubor Microsoft Project na XPS v Javě.

 Čeština